FUJITSU SEMICONDUCTOR
DATA SHEET
DS07-12510-10E
8-bit Proprietary Microcontroller
CMOS
F
2
MC-8L MB89130/130A Series
MB89131/P131/133A/P133A/135A/
MB89P135A/PV130A
s
DESCRIPTION
The MB89130/130A series has been developed as a general-purpose version of the F
2
MC*-8L family consisting
of proprietary 8-bit, single-chip microcontrollers.
In addition to a compact instruction set, the microcontrollers contain a great variety of peripheral functions such
as timers, a serial interface, an A/D converter, and external interrupts. The MB89130A series also include a
remote control transmitting output and wake-up interrupt function.
* : F
2
MC stands for FUJITSU Flexible Microcontroller.
s
FEATURES
•
•
•
•
•
•
•
•
•
F
2
MC-8L family CPU core
Low-voltage operation (when an A/D converter is not used)
Low current consumption (applicable to the dual-clock system)
Minimum execution time : 0.95
µs
at 4.2 MHz
21-bit timebase timer
I/O ports : max. 36 ports
External interrupt 1 : 3 channels
External interrupt 2 (wake-up function) : 8 channels (only for the MB89130A series)
8-bit serial I/O : 1 channel
(Continued)
s
PACKAGE
48-pin plastic QFP
48-pin plastic SH-DIP
48-pin ceramic MQFP
(FPT-48P-M13)
(DIP-48P-M01)
(MQP-48C-P01)
MB89130/130A Series
(Continued)
• 8/16-bit timer/counter : 1 channel
• 8-bit A/D converter : 4 channels
• Remote control transmitting frequency generator (for the MB89130A series only)
• Low-power consumption modes (stop, sleep, and watch mode)
• QFP-48 package, SH-DIP-48 package
• CMOS technology
2
MB89130/130A Series
s
PRODUCT LINEUP
Part number
Item
Classification
MB89131
MB89133A
MB89135A
MB89P133A
MB89P131
Mass-produced products
(mask ROM products)
One-time PROM products
8 K
×
8 bits
4 K
×
8 bits
(internal PROM, (internal PROM,
to be
to be
programmed
programmed
with general-
with general-
purpose EPROM purpose EPROM
programmer)
programmer)
128
×
8 bits
ROM size
4 K
×
8 bits
(internal mask
ROM)
8 K
×
8 bits
(internal mask
ROM)
16 K
×
8 bits
(internal mask
ROM)
RAM size
128
×
8 bits
The number of instructions :
Instruction bit length :
Instruction length :
Data bit length :
Minimum execution time :
Minimum interrupt processing time :
Output ports (N-ch open-drain
ports) :
Output ports (CMOS) :
I/O ports (CMOS) :
Total :
256
×
8 bits
136
8 bits
1 to 3 bytes
1, 8, 16 bits
0.95
µs
at 4.2 MHz
8.57
µs
at 4.2 MHz
4 (All also serve as peripherals.)
CPU functions
Ports
8
24 (8 ports also serve as peripherals. For
MB89130A, 16 ports also serve as.)
36
8/16-bit timer/
counter
8-bit serial I/O
8-bit timer/counter
×
2 channels or a 16-bit event counter
8 bits
LSB/MSB first selectable
8-bit resolution
×
4 channels
A/D conversion mode (minimum conversion time : 42
µs
at 4.2 MHz)
Sense mode (minimum conversion time : 11.4
µs
at 4.2 MHz)
Capable of continuous activation by an internal timer
Reference voltage input
8-bit A/D converter
3 independent channels (edge selection, interrupt vector, source flag)
Rising/falling both edges selectable
External interrupt 1
Used also for wake-up from stop/sleep mode. (Edge detection is also permitted in the stop
mode.)
External interrupt 2
(wake-up function)
Remote control
transmitting gener-
ator
Standby mode
Process
Operating voltage*
2.2 to 4.0 V (with the dual-clock option)
2.2 to 6.0 V (with the single-clock option)
8 channels (only for level detection)
1 channel
(Pulse width and cycle selectable by program)
Sleep, stop, and clock mode
CMOS
2.7 V to 6.0 V
* : Varies with conditions such as the operating frequency. (See “s ELECTRICAL CHARACTERISTICS”.)
(Continued)
3
MB89130/130A Series
(Continued)
Part number
Item
Classification
ROM size
RAM size
MB89P135
One-time PROM products
16 K
×
8 bits
(internal PROM, to be programmed with
general-purpose EPROM programmer)
512
×
8 bits
The number of instructions
Instruction bit length
Instruction length
Data bit length
Minimum execution time
Minimum interrupt processing time
Output ports (N-ch open-drain ports)
Output ports (CMOS)
I/O ports (CMOS)
MB89PV130A
Piggyback/evaluation product
32 K
×
8 bits
(external ROM)
1 K
×
8 bits
: 136
: 8 bits
: 1 to 3 bytes
: 1, 8, 16 bits
: 0.95
µs
at 4.2 MHz
: 8.57
µs
at 4.2 MHz
: 4 (All also serve as peripherals.)
:8
: 24 (8 ports also serve as peripherals. For
MB89130A, 16 ports also serve as
peripherals.)
: 36
CPU functions
Ports
Total
8/16-bit timer/
counter
8-bit serial I/O
8-bit timer/counter
×
2 channels or a 16-bit event counter
8 bits
LSB/MSB first selectable
8-bit resolution
×
4 channels
A/D conversion mode (minimum conversion time : 42
µs
at 4.2 MHz)
Sense mode (minimum conversion time : 11.4
µs
at 4.2 MHz)
Capable of continuous activation by an internal timer
Reference voltage input
3 independent channels (selectable edge, interrupt vector, source flag)
Rising/falling both edges selectable
Used also for wake-up from the stop/sleep mode. (Edge detection is also permitted in the
stop mode.)
8 channels (only for level detection)
8-bit A/D converter
External interrupt 1
External interrupt 2
(wake-up function)
Remote control
transmitting
frequency
generator
Standby mode
Process
Operating voltage
EPROM for use
1 channel
(Pulse width and cycle selectable by program)
Sleep, stop, and clock mode
CMOS
2.7 V to 6.0 V
2.7 V to 6.0 V
MBM27C256A-20TVM
4
MB89130/130A Series
s
PACKAGE AND CORRESPONDING PRODUCTS
Package
FPT-48P-M13
DIP-48P-M01
MQP-48C-P01
Package
FPT-48P-M13
DIP-48P-M01
MQP-48C-P01
×
×
×
×
MB89P135A
×
MB89PV130A
×
×
×
×
×
×
×
MB89131
MB89133A
MB89135A
MB89P133A
MB89P131
: Available,
×
: Not available
s
DIFFERENCES AMONG PRODUCTS
1. Memory Size
Before evaluating using the OTPROM (one-time PROM) products, verify its differences from the product that
will actually be used. Take particular care on the following points :
• The number of register banks available is different among the MB89131, MB89133A/135A and MB89P135A/
PV130A.
• The stack area, etc., is set at the upper limit of the RAM.
2. Current Consumption
• When operated at low speed, the product with an OTPROM will consume more current than the product with
a mask ROM.
However, the same is current consumption in sleep/stop modes. (For more information, see “s ELECTRICAL
CHARACTERISTICS”.)
• In the case of the MB89PV130A, added is the current consumed by the EPROM which is connected to the
top socket.
3. Mask Options
Functions that can be selected as options and how to designate these options vary with product.
Before using options, check “s MASK OPITONS”.
Take particular care on the following point :
• P40 to P43 must be set to no pull-up resistor when an A/D converter is used.
• For MB89P135A, pull-up resistor option cannot be set for P40 to P43.
• Each option is fixed on the MB89PV130A.
5